Darian Linehan wrote:
> 
> Hi, I have just downloaded and installed DGJPP. Every time I try and
> compile a program (the basic "Hello World!" prog)
> I get the following error:
> 
> c:/utils/dgjpp/tmp\cccqedcf(.text+0x19):hello.cpp: undefined reference
> to `cout'
> c:/utils/dgjpp/tmp\cccqedcf(.text+0x1e):hello.cpp: undefined reference
> to `ostream::operator<<(char const *)'

When linking C++, you should use `gpp' instead of `gcc'.  README.1ST
discusses this.
